We want to see in which section of the number line is √17

We will see that √17 is between 4 and 5 on the number line.

To see this, we can estimate two consecutive whole numbers such that one is smaller than √17 and the other is larger.

The smaller number is 4, because:

4*4 = 16

then:

√16 = 4

So we have:

4 = √16 < √17

And on the other end we have:

5*5 = 25

√17 < √25 = 5

Then we can write:

4 < √17 < 5

So we know that √17 is between 4 and 5 (more closer to 4 than 5) on the number line.
